Transaction b3ea00f9e14ad870aec8445c7020f3d2a94b8dfd5315e98257c7159f088b2e8d

195 Input
1 Outputs
  • b3ea00f9e14ad870aec8445c7020f3d2a94b8dfd5315e98257c7159f088b2e8d:0
  • value  399107107
    address  33gPG5hH61VPyy51NHD12zNNVj5dfGTZWX